Net Useコマンドを使用してサーバーのネットワークドライブをローカルマシンにマッピングしているときに、システムエラー5が発生しました。
サーバーの管理者アカウントを使用している場合、このエラーは発生しません。ユーザーアカウントを使用すると、NetUseコマンドでシステムエラー5が発生します。
しかし、私のユーザーアカウントはサーバーのAdministratorsグループに追加されます。これを手伝ってくれませんか。
これらのエラーメッセージに関する役立つヒントを次に示します。「NET」コマンドからエラーメッセージを診断する必要がある場合は、「NETHELPMSG」にアクセスしてください。たとえば、次のようになります。
C:\Documents and Settings\w00tw00tw00t>net helpmsg 5
Access is denied.
C:\Documents and Settings\w00tw00tw00t>
つまり、「アクセスが拒否されました」というメッセージが表示されます。
アクセスしようとしている共有は何ですか?サーバーコンピュータの「セキュリティログ」に何か問題がありますか?
これらのシステムはどちらもどのドメインにも参加していないと思います。 Windows Vista Home Premiumはドメインに参加できないため、これが当てはまる可能性のあるシナリオに確実に対処しています。 Windows 2008 Serverがドメインの一部である場合、デフォルトのセキュリティ設定に変更を加えない限り、ドメインに参加していないシステムから(管理共有に)接続することはまったくできないと思います。
Windows Server 2008のUACは、明示的なアクセス許可で許可されているように見えても、デフォルトで、管理者グループの一部である資格情報を使用して、ドメインに参加していないシステムから管理共有にアクセスできません。これを回避する方法の詳細については、 このKB記事 を参照してください。
明示的な管理者資格情報を使用すると、単に管理者グループのメンバーである資格情報を使用して接続する(または接続を試みる)場合とは異なる動作が得られます。非ドメインメンバーシステムでの ACのデフォルトの動作 は、組み込みのAdministratorアカウントに接続するときに完全な特権昇格を有効にしますが、Administratorsグループのメンバーであるアカウントではこれを行いません。その参照はVistaに関するものですが、ワークグループモードの場合も同じデフォルトがW2K8に適用されると確信しています。
共有権限を確認してください。アカウントが管理者グループに含まれているからといって、必ずしも共有にアクセスする権限があるとは限りません。何も仮定しません。
runasコマンドを使用します
runas /user:administrator "net share sharename=driver:\path"
rboorgapally、John Gardenierの考えを拡張するために、アカウントまたはアカウントがメンバーになっているグループに、それらの共有に対して明示的な拒否アクセス許可が割り当てられているかどうかを確認してください。すべての場合において、許可の拒否はすべての許可の許可に優先します。
また、Windows共有での拒否に注意してください... Everyoneグループを拒否すると、他のアクセス許可が正しく機能しなくなります
2台のPCネットワークでこのような問題が発生したときは、両方のコンピューターに同じユーザー名とパスワードのアカウントがあり、クライアント(Net Useを発行しているコンピューター)にログインする必要があることを確認しました。
これを試してください http://support.Microsoft.com/kb/947232